I'm mostly just curious I've seen things like this before but more in the past 16 hours.

Are other folks seeing these?

Malformed UPDATE message received from neighbor (Lumen) (VRF: default) - message length 189 bytes, error flags 
0x00000080, action taken "TreatAsWdr". Error details: "Error 0x00000080, Field "Attr-length", Attribute 40 (Flags 0xc0, 
Length 37), Data [c0282500]". NLRIs: [IPv4 Unicast] 55.27.156.0/24<http://55.27.156.0/24> 
55.27.184.0/24<http://55.27.184.0/24> 55.74.158.0/24<http://55.74.158.0/24> 55.74.157.0/24<http://55.74.157.0/24> 
55.67.156.0/24<http://55.67.156.0/24> 55.74.156.0/24<http://55.74.156.0/24>

I'm wondering because it could be that the update itself is fine but my router cannot interpret it properly.
